Understand the problem

Solve for X:

27.213+5.21x=28.32 27.213+5.21x=28.32

2

Step-by-step solution

To solve this problem, we'll follow these steps:

  • Step 1: Isolate the terms involving x x .
  • Step 2: Solve for x x by dividing.

Let's proceed with each step:

Step 1: Isolate the terms involving x x .
Subtract 27.213 from both sides of the equation:
27.213+5.21x27.213=28.3227.213 27.213 + 5.21x - 27.213 = 28.32 - 27.213 .

This simplifies to:
5.21x=1.107 5.21x = 1.107 .

Step 2: Solve for x x by dividing both sides by 5.21:
x=1.1075.21 x = \frac{1.107}{5.21} .

Perform the division:
x=0.212 x = 0.212 .

Therefore, the solution to the problem is x=0.212 x = 0.212 .

3

Final Answer

0.212

Common Mistakes

Avoid these frequent errors
  • Making decimal calculation errors when subtracting
    Don't rush through 28.32 - 27.213 = 1.117 instead of 1.107! This gives x = 0.214 instead of 0.212. Always line up decimal places carefully and double-check your arithmetic with decimals.

Why do I need to subtract 27.213 from both sides first?

+

You need to isolate the variable term 5.21x by itself! Subtracting 27.213 from both sides removes it from the left side while keeping the equation balanced.

How do I divide 1.107 by 5.21 without a calculator?

+

You can use long division with decimals or convert to fractions first. Move decimal points to make 5.21 into 521, then divide 110.7 ÷ 521 = 0.212.

What if I get a different decimal when dividing?

+

Double-check your subtraction first! Make sure you got 28.3227.213=1.107 28.32 - 27.213 = 1.107 . Then carefully divide, rounding only at the very end if needed.

How can I verify my answer is correct?

+

Substitute x = 0.212 back into the original equation: 27.213+5.21(0.212) 27.213 + 5.21(0.212) . Calculate 5.21×0.212=1.10452 5.21 × 0.212 = 1.10452 , then 27.213+1.10452=28.3175228.32 27.213 + 1.10452 = 28.31752 ≈ 28.32

Why is my answer slightly different when I check?

+

This happens due to rounding in decimal calculations. As long as your check gets very close to 28.32 (within 0.01), your answer of 0.212 is correct!
